Course details

• Data-driven Customer Insights: Introduction to Data Analysis for Autonomous Vehicles
This unit introduces students to the fundamentals of data analysis, focusing on the application of data-driven insights in the autonomous vehicle industry. Students will learn to collect, analyze, and interpret data to inform business decisions. • Machine Learning for Predictive Maintenance in Autonomous Vehicles
This unit explores the application of machine learning algorithms in predictive maintenance for autonomous vehicles. Students will learn to develop predictive models that can identify potential issues and optimize vehicle performance. • Data Visualization for Autonomous Vehicle Decision Making
This unit focuses on the use of data visualization techniques to communicate complex data insights to stakeholders in the autonomous vehicle industry. Students will learn to create interactive and dynamic visualizations to inform decision making. • Customer Segmentation and Profiling for Autonomous Vehicle Marketing
This unit introduces students to customer segmentation and profiling techniques, with a focus on the autonomous vehicle industry. Students will learn to develop targeted marketing strategies based on customer insights and preferences. • Big Data Analytics for Autonomous Vehicle Operations
This unit explores the application of big data analytics in autonomous vehicle operations. Students will learn to collect, analyze, and interpret large datasets to optimize vehicle performance and improve safety. • Natural Language Processing for Autonomous Vehicle User Experience
This unit focuses on the application of natural language processing techniques in autonomous vehicle user experience. Students will learn to develop chatbots and voice assistants that can interact with users in a natural and intuitive way. • Data-driven Marketing Strategies for Autonomous Vehicle Sales
This unit introduces students to data-driven marketing strategies for autonomous vehicle sales. Students will learn to develop targeted marketing campaigns based on customer insights and preferences. • Autonomous Vehicle Cybersecurity: Data Protection and Threat Analysis
This unit explores the cybersecurity risks associated with autonomous vehicles and the importance of data protection. Students will learn to develop strategies to protect sensitive data and identify potential threats. • Data Analytics for Autonomous Vehicle Supply Chain Optimization
This unit focuses on the application of data analytics in autonomous vehicle supply chain optimization. Students will learn to collect, analyze, and interpret data to optimize supply chain operations and reduce costs.

Career path

**Career Role** Primary Keywords Secondary Keywords Description
Autonomous Vehicle Engineer Autonomous Vehicles, AI, Machine Learning Software Development, Electrical Engineering Designs and develops software for autonomous vehicles, ensuring safe and efficient navigation.
Data Scientist - AV Data Science, Machine Learning, AI Statistics, Data Analysis, Computer Vision Analyzes and interprets data to improve autonomous vehicle performance, safety, and efficiency.
Computer Vision Engineer - AV Computer Vision, Machine Learning, AI Image Processing, Object Detection, Sensor Fusion Develops and implements computer vision algorithms for autonomous vehicles to detect and respond to their environment.
Autonomous Vehicle Test Engineer Autonomous Vehicles, Testing, Validation Software Development, Electrical Engineering, Sensor Technology Tests and validates autonomous vehicle systems, ensuring they meet safety and performance standards.
